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

FMOD

Nothing recorded yet. See the FMOD review.

GDevelop

  • The free tier allows 3 cloud projects and one desktop or Android build per day
  • Free accounts get one leaderboard per game
  • Publishing to the iOS App Store requires the Gold plan, which caps those exports at 15 a month
  • AI credits are metered per tier, from 40 a month on free to 3,000 a week on Pro
